Debra Clifford

Guitar, Mandolin & Singing


Debra Clifford is an award winning Lonesome Sister with Sarah Hawker, voted best acoustic duo of 2006 by Gibson Guitars and recording 7 CD’s, which can be found here. Although not currently traveling, they are still making CD's. She plays mandolin, guitar, clawhammer banjo and tenor guitar, and sings lead and harmony in The Farwells. She is also is a member of Old Buck String Band, having recorded a CD with that band: Emily Schaad, Riley Baugus & Sabra Guzman. She has taught mandolin, singing and guitar at old time music camps and workshops here and abroad, including Ashokan Southern Week and Wheatland. She is the owner of the Old Time Traveling Music School with Val Mindel, and has toured with Ginny Hawker & Tracy Schwarz. She is also the owner of Ancestorville, a facebook town with 60,000 members.

WORKSHOP DESCRIPTIONS:

Old Time Rhythm (All Levels): This is open to all old time instruments, guitar, string bass, banjo, fiddle, mandolin, ukes. We will work with an old time fiddler and talk the beat, how to think of rhythm and overall awareness to enhance your playing experience.

Old Time Trance Jam (All Levels): An open to all instruments jam where we will trance out on a few tunes for long periods, talk rhythm and just have fun.

Guitar:

Old Time Guitar 1 (Adv Beg) We'll talk chords, rhythm, runs, the beat and get playing right away.

Singing:

Old Time Ballads (All Levels): A singing class with an emphasis on how to find old time ballads to sing, how to think about them, the melody, who the old time ballad singers are and general history and sources.

Old Time Singing (All Levels): talk about harmony, where to find material, work on some songs and look at Appalachian singers to listen too, some listening to material will happen too. A general overview.
